<p>Updating 1225.20 and removing 1225.12(h) to reduce the administrative burden on agencies related to the General Records Schedules (GRS) and the General Accounting Office (GAO). Agencies will only be required to obtain GAO approval for deviations from the GRS 1.1, item 010, accountable officer records. They do not need GAO approval for deviations for other parts of the GRS. Furthermore, they do not need GAO approval for program records schedules less than 3 years old.</p>
